Acceptance Rate, Yield, and Headcounts
For the academic year 2022-2023, the acceptance rate is 93.54%. A total of 991 students (330 men and 651 women) have applied to and 927 (306 men and 612 women) students admitted
to Goshen College.
Among them, 62 male and 101 female students have enrolled into Goshen and its yield, also known as enrollment rate is 17.91%. The following table shows the admission statistics including admission stats, acceptance rate, and yield.
Total | Men | Women | Another Gender | Gender Unknown | |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Applicants | 991 | 330 | 651 | 10 | 0 |
Admitted | 927 | 306 | 612 | 9 | 0 |
Enrolled | 166 | 62 | 101 | 3 | 0 |
Acceptance Rate | 93.54% | 92.73% | 94.01% | 90.00% | - |
Yield (Enrollment Rate) | 17.91% | 20.26% | 16.50% | 33.33% | - |
Average SAT and ACT Scores
At Goshen, 52 applicants (31% of enrolled) have submitted their SAT scores and 14 applicants (8%) have submitted their ACT scores for seeking degrees.
The average SAT score of those who submitted scores is 1,090 at Goshen. SAT 75th percentile score is 1,210 and 25th percentile score is 980.
The average ACT score is 27 (ACT Composite) . The 75th percentile score of ACT is 29 and the 25th percentile score is 22.

Application Requirements
For applying to Goshen College, applicants require to submit 6 item(s) - High School GPA, High School Rank, High School Record, Recommendations, English Proficiency Test, Personal statement or essay.
In addition, 1 item(s) are considered for admission - Admission Test Scores.
